Kurugodu

Kurugodu is a town in the southern state of Karnataka, India.[1][2] It is headquarters of Kurugodu taluk in Bellary district in Karnataka.Famous Sri Dodda Basaveshwara temple(Big Basava) is located here. Every year Ratha Mahothsava of the Swamy Dodda Basaveshwara held on holy Poornima.

Demographics

As of 2001 India census, Kurugodu had a population of 17,379 with 8,815 males and 8,564 females.[1]
